What is the cheapest month to fly from Birmingham to Perth?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Birmingham to Perth,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Birmingham to Perth is September, where tickets cost $1,960 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and December,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$3,046 and $2,648 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Birmingham to Perth?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Birmingham to Perth,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Birmingham to Perth, you should book around 4 weeks before departure, which saves you about 5% compared to booking last minute.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 21 weeks before departure.

FAQs for booking flights from Birmingham to Perth

  • Are there any direct flights from Birmingham Airport to Perth Airport?

    Unfortunately, you cannot fly directly between Birmingham and Perth, although there are many indirect flights you can take that require at least one change. For instance, you could take a flight with Emirates to Perth, which requires one transfer on the journey, which is normally at Dubai International Airport.

  • Is there a fast track at Birmingham Airport?

    Yes, you can fast-track at Birmingham Airport and avoid having to queue for long periods of time. This can be a great option if you are travelling at a time when the airport is busier. You will pay around £4 per person for this luxury and you need to turn up to the security express lane during the time slot you are sent. Here you show your QR code and you can proceed through seamlessly.

  • Can I stay at an airport hotel before my flight?

    Yes, there are airport hotels you can stay it at Birmingham Airport, which can be a great option for those that have an early flight the next day, especially if it is a long journey. You could opt for a hotel such as The Travelodge Sheldon, which is only a short walk from the terminal building.

  • How can I get from Perth Airport to the centre of the city?

    When you get to Perth Airport, you can get the bus to the centre easily. Bus Service 380 collects you from outside Terminals 1 and 2, whereas Bus Service 40 will get collect you from Terminals 3 and 4. These take about 40min to reach the centre and cost around A$4.50 (£2.50). A taxi on the other hand costs approximately A$50 (£27.50) and will take you about 20min.

KAYAK’s top tips for finding a cheap flight from Birmingham to Perth

  • You can get to Birmingham Airport from Birmingham city centre and also other parts of the country with ease. The Birmingham Airport Train Station is well connected and has a free Air-Link for those travelling to the airport.
  • Ahead of your trip to Australia, you can relax at an airport lounge, such as the Aspire Lounge. This will cost you around £28 per person and you will get free food and drink as well as Wi-Fi in a relaxing environment.
  • You can call ahead to Birmingham Airport if you need help getting around the airport. You must call at least 48 hours before your flight takes off for The Assisted Travel reception to have enough time to prepare for your arrival. Once you arrive at the airport, you will find the reception desk at the departures area on the ground floor.
  • You can access the Currency Exchange Bureaus at Birmingham Airport to make sure you have changed your pounds for Australian dollars. In the Departure Lounge of the airport, you will find a Travelex Office and ATM to help you get your trip underway.
  • From Perth Airport, not only are you in a great location to get to the city itself, but you can also reach other places nearby with ease. With Lancelin about a 1h 30min drive away and Mandurah about a 1h drive, it’s a great airport for you to continue your onward journey from.
